    For players in the very early game, the cost is restrictive. They probably don't really need to respec as they have more points to spend than they really need, but as new players they may not realize that. From level 1 - 6, I'd probably just give free respecs just so you can get a feel for your character. This would help new players. Also, put a respec altar in the starting zones for this purpose.

    For late game players, the cost gets a bit ridiculous. I understand that players aren't supposed to respec at a low cost, but that "cost" doesn't have to be strictly in gold. Add a time element to it. Your first respec could be a flat fee of 5000 GP. Your next respec doubles that to 10k, then 20k and so on. However, if you wait for a cooldown time between respecs, the cost goes back down to 5k. So you respec today for 5k. If you wait a month to do it again, it's back down to 5k. If you want to respec daily, you'll be paying the big bucks. If you do it monthly, it's very affordable.

    For their part, Zenimax could reset all respec timers when big updates hit, knowing there will be nerfs and buffs that need to be accounted for. Even better they could offer a one time free respec at these times as well so players can get their toons back in line.

    I would like to see it reduced, but I would also like to see a "sliding" respec cost. Meaning, it is cheaper at first, then the more you respec, the more expensive it gets (maybe up to the current price max). Then, as you go time without respeccing, the cost drops to some minimum amount (perhaps 1/10th of current).

    This is the system WOW uses, and I feel it works well. Respec a lot in a short period = expensive. Reserve respec for when you need it = much cheaper.
